Subject: Support outsourcing — where we've landed

Hi all,

Quick update before Thursday's exec call. We're moving ahead with shifting tier-one support for Lumawick to an external partner based in Ostermere. Sales leads: nothing changes for your accounts until the handover completes, but please route any escalations through Priya Candless in the interim rather than the old queue. Costs look roughly 30% lighter, response times should actually improve. The bigger picture behind this move is set out just below.

board note of yahig-yahif: Silmirox Works plans to raise the Aldius list price by 18.5 percent in January. The steering committee signed off on a budget of $141.9 million for Project Tamix. The renewal with Eliysek Logistics closes at $114.1 million a year, 18.9 percent below the last contract. Project Gordor slips by a full year because of the supplier delay.

== Building Access: Secure Interview Room (Room 2.14) ==

Room 2.14 at the Quellan Annex is reserved for candidate interviews and must remain locked outside booked slots. Night shift: check the door at the start and end of each round, confirm the recording light is off, and log anomalies in the shift book. The keypad overrides the card reader after 20:00. Enter using the code below.

staff pass of baweg-bawep = bdg-AIU-1

# Who to Contact — SpokeShift Rebalancing

SpokeShift moves dock-level demand forecasts to the rebalancing crews each morning. Forecast model issues: Demand team (channel #spokeshift-models). Dispatch routing bugs: Ops Tooling, rotation listed on their page. Data pipeline failures before 06:00: page the on-call directly, don't wait for the sync. For anything ambiguous or cross-team, start with the SpokeShift maintainers list.

escalation mailbox, kaweg-kahif: druwyn.sordor@nelvroworks.corp

Handover — late shift

Rask: replacement lock for the Pellam Street office safe arrived from Ironquill Security. Small steel case, sealed, on the secure shelf behind the cage door. Do not open. Courier from Ironquill collects it 09:00 tomorrow, then installs on site. Case stays in the cage until the driver signs the transfer sheet. Hand it over personally — no leaving it at the dock. Driver then follows the confidential instruction noted directly below.

courier memo of yajef-bajep: the frawyn jordor courier leaves the norwyn ledger at gate 2781 under passcode 330769